Abstract

Interferometric Synthetic Aperture Radar (InSAR) has played an integral role in many large scale tunneling projects globally. Until recently, it has been regarded as a complementary monitoring tool. On the Los Angeles Metro Purple Line Phase 1, InSAR was proposed as a primary means to replace weekly and bi-weekly surface monitoring requirements on surrounding critical infrastructure. This paper will summarize the statistical analysis approach engaged in order to compare and contrast a year of historical InSAR data to known geodetic survey data, in order to utilize InSAR as an operational monitoring tool on this project.
